On May 4, the semi-finals of the Thomas Cup were in full swing, and in the just-concluded match, the Indonesian team performed strongly, defeating Chinese Taipei 3-0 and becoming the first team to advance to the final. In the final, Indonesia faced the winner of China and Malaysia.

The Indonesian team performed well overall in this competition, defeating Japan 3-1 in the quarterfinals and advancing to the semi-finals. The Chinese Taipei team broke out, defeating the favorite Denmark 3-1 in the quarterfinals and advancing to the semifinals.

In the first men's singles match, neither side changed their formations, Ginting played against Zhou Tiancheng. Both sides played at a high level in this game, and the score was always tight and did not open the score. Ginting seized the opportunity with key points in both games, winning two games in a row 21-19, 21-18, and winning 2-0 to get the first point for Indonesia.

In the second Men's Doubles match, Alfian/Andianto faced Li Yang/Wang Qilin. Li Yang/Wang Qilin entered the state quickly in the first game, with obvious advantages in fast connection and attack, and took the lead 21-16. Alfian/Andianto changed their tactics and continued to score through serve extensions, winning two games in a row 21-19, 21-18 to win 2-1. Indonesia leads 2-0.

In the third men's singles match, Jonatan faced Wang Ziwei. Jonatan had a huge advantage, winning the first game comfortably 21-11. In the second game, Wang Ziwei played aggressively, and the score came to 15-16. At the critical moment, Jonatan scored continuously and won 21-16, winning 2-0. The Indonesian team won 3-0 and advanced to the final.

In the final, Indonesia's opponent was the winner between China and Malaysia. At present, the Chinese team leads Malaysia 2-1, and the fourth men's doubles match is underway.
